Role: –- Android Engineer
Bill Rate: $85/hour C2C
Location: Raleigh, NC
Duration: 12+ months/ long-term
Interview Criteria: Telephonic + Skype
Direct Client Requirement
Job Details
1. Android Application Development
Design, build, and maintain Android applications using Kotlin and/or Java, optimized for Zebra rugged handheld devices (e.g., TC5x, MC3x series).
Implement device-specific features like barcode scanning, RFID interaction, and battery management.
2. Asset Management and CMDB Integration
Develop and maintain app functionalities that integrate with Nautobot, ServiceNow CMDB, or similar IT Asset Management platforms.
Build secure, RESTful API connectors to synchronize device information, asset status, and configuration data with backend systems.
3. Environment Configuration and Device Provisioning
Automate Zebra device provisioning and configuration using Zebra Visibility IQ/DNA Cloud, Microsoft Intune.
Ensure secure management of device settings, profiles, and updates across environments.
4. Backend and Scripting (Optional)
Use Python and/or Go for backend service development, custom API integration, device telemetry processing, or automation of asset management workflows.
5. Build, Release, and Deployment
Develop and manage CI/CD pipelines for mobile applications using tools like GitLab Runner, Jenkins.
Deploy updates via Google Play Console or EMM tools to field devices.
6.Testing and Quality Assurance
Write and maintain unit, integration, and UI tests using JUnit, Espresso, and Mockito.
Perform hands-on testing with physical Zebra hardware and emulators.
7. Monitoring and Diagnostics
Implement device health monitoring features (battery life, signal strength, error reporting) and integrate telemetry with backend monitoring solutions.
8. Documentation and Knowledge Sharing
Maintain detailed technical documentation covering APIs, architecture, deployment procedures, and troubleshooting guides.
Train and support internal teams in device operations and app usage.
Note: If you are interested, please share your updated resume and suggest the best number & time to connect with you. If your resume is shortlisted, one of our IT Recruiter from my team will contact you as soon as possible
Srinivasa Reddy Kandi
Client Delivery Manager
Valiant Technologies LLC
Equal Opportunity Employer:
We are an equal opportunity employer. All aspects of employment including the decision to hire, promote, discipline, or discharge, will be based on merit, competence, performance, and business needs. We do not discriminate based on race, color, religion, marital status, age, national origin, ancestry, physical or mental disability, medical condition, pregnancy, genetic information, gender, sexual orientation, gender identity or expression, national origin, citizenship/ immigration status, veteran status, or any other status protected under federal, state, or local law